Payne PG8MAA Error Code 12: Blower On After Power Up
What Does Code 12 Mean?
On the Payne PG8MAA, status code 12 reports that the blower was commanded on for 90 seconds immediately after the control powered up during an active call for heat (thermostat R-to-W closed), or because R-W opened during the blower on-delay. The Integrated Furnace Control (IFC) does this to clear the heat exchanger and ductwork of any residual warm air after an interruption.
This most often follows a brief power outage or a flipped breaker while the furnace was mid-cycle. Rather than resuming heating blindly, the board runs the blower first as a safety and comfort measure, then returns to its normal sequence.
Code 12 is informational and self-clearing — no repair is required. It differs from lockout codes such as 13 or 14 that stop the furnace; here the furnace is simply completing a normal post-power-up blower run before continuing.
What You'll Notice
- The blower runs by itself for about 90 seconds right after power is restored, even before heat is produced.
- This behavior follows a recent power blip or breaker reset while the thermostat was calling for heat.

How This Is Diagnosed
Confirming this is normal is a matter of timing: the blower-only run lasts roughly 90 seconds and coincides with a recent power interruption during a heat call. Once the 90 seconds elapse, the furnace should proceed through its normal ignition sequence; if it does, code 12 was simply the expected post-power-up response.
- The blower runs far longer than about 90 seconds and the furnace never moves on to ignition
- Frequent, unexplained code-12 events suggest the furnace is losing power repeatedly and the electrical supply should be checked
Frequently Asked Questions
Why did my Payne furnace's fan come on by itself after the power flickered?
That is code 12 — a normal 90-second blower run the control performs after power returns during a heat call. It then resumes normal heating.
Do I need to reset anything for code 12?
No. It clears on its own once the 90-second blower run finishes and the furnace continues its normal cycle.
